    okay. i got an ecs nforce4-A939 motherboard that has been outstanding so far for the past 3-4years and haven't got any problems with it. but now that most newer games are asking for most 2core recommend. i feel left out. so i been looking around if i can upgrade the cpu with a socket of 939 to a duel core one. dont know much about this stuff, so i ask you guys if its possible of upgrading just the cpu and not doing a mobo+cpu combo upgrade as im short on cash and it seen more of a hassle to do.

    if there are any, recommendations?

      Socket 939 a pretty old socket... AMD doesn't even make that mobo with that socket anymore and thus that CPU line has be retired. E-bay would be your best bet at finding a 939 CPU but I just did some quick searching on Google shoping and the ones there are expensive and insufficient... so a new mobo + CPU might be your best result

        You will be in for some serrriooous sticker shock when you start looking for a dual core 939 CPU. I mean, seriously, it is inSANE what they are going for.

        Don't be surprised to see $75-100 for a simple 4400+ dual core 939. Then if you are feeling bad about that, compare it to the price of a same speed AM2 chip !

        I have a 4200+ DC chip on a Gigabyte 939 board and it would greatly benefit me to sell it parted out on flEbay and buy a much faster e5200 Intel chip on a garden variety 775 board.

        Sorry for the bad news, but it is what it is, and those dual core 939 chips are worth their weight in silicon gold now.

                    As all the above. Definitely go new. The only time you can really pick up a bargain with CPU's is when they've just become EOL. After that the demands goes through the roof and the price sky rockets.
